FOLLOWING FROM A DISTANCE

“But Peter followed him afar off unto the high priest’s palace, and went in, and sat with the servants, to see the end. 

Matthew 26:58

Walking with the Lord is sweet when life is smooth, and troubles seem distant; when our prayers receive swift answers; when our enemies bow before us, witnessing God’s glory in our lives.

The disciples reveled in Jesus’ company until that fateful day when adversity arrived. Matthew 26:56 tells us, “But all this was done, that the scriptures of the prophets might be fulfilled. Then all the disciples forsook him, and fled.”

They couldn’t endure suffering alongside their Master, the One who fed them in times of hunger, healed them from dire illnesses, expelled demons from their loved ones, and quenched their spiritual thirst. Yet, they fled, and Peter followed but watched from afar. This same Peter, who pledged unwavering loyalty, saying, “we’ll die together,” and even severed the ear of one of Jesus’  arresters to protect Him, found himself powerless when the moment arrived. Obviously, his earlier words were mere utterances. Are your words to follow Jesus not also mere and for the times of peace and plenty?

Perhaps, if Peter had drawn closer, he might have resisted the temptation to deny Jesus. Today, many situations could be different if we draw near to God, seeking His presence in both ease and adversity. One remarkable fact is that God still cares about us. He never loses sight of us. When Peter denied Jesus the third time, their eyes met, and Peter went away to weep, overwhelmed by shame. He didn’t believe he could fall so far.

Likewise, Jesus remains deeply interested in you and me. He hasn’t forgotten or forsaken you, even if you’ve been following from a distance. What He desires is for you to draw nearer, closer, and ever closer, so He can always defend you. Delay no more; Jesus is waiting for you.
